The LTC3736-1 is a 2-phase dual synchronous stepdown switching regulator controller with tracking that drives external complementary power MOSFETs using few external components. The constant frequency current mode architecture with MOSFET VDS sensing eliminates the need for sense resistors and improves efficiency. Power loss and noise due to the ESR of the input capacitance are minimized by operating the two controllers out of phase.

A unique spread spectrum architecture randomly varies the LTC3736-1’s switching frequency from 450kHz to 580kHz, significantly reducing the peak radiated and conducted noise on both the input and output supplies, making it easier to comply with electromagnetic interference (EMI) standards.

Pulse skipping operation provides high efficiency at light loads. 100% duty cycle capability provides low dropout operation, extending operating time in battery-powered systems. The high switching frequencies allow for the use of small surface mount inductors and capacitors.

The LTC3736-1 is available in the low profile (0.75mm) 24-pin thermally enhanced (4mm × 4mm) QFN package and 24-lead narrow SSOP packages.

Demonstration circuit 803 is a 2-phase dual synchronous high efficiency step-down DC/DC converter featuring the LTC3736EUF-1 controller.The "-1" version features pulse-skipping (in place of Burst Mode operation) at light loads and optional spread spectrum frequency modulation, and has a tighter voltage reference accuracy over temperature when compared with the LTC3736 "plain" version. The demo board operates with a 2.75V to 8V input voltage range and provides outputs of 2.5V @ 5A and 1.8V @ 5A.
